Generalized Statewide Coastal Waters Forecast for Hawaii
National Weather Service Honolulu HI
948 AM HST Fri May 10 2024

.Synopsis for Hawaiian coastal waters...
A strong upper disturbance approaching from the north will keep
the threat of thunderstorms in the forecast into Saturday. A
surface trough near Kauai will shift southeast today and hold
over the central waters through Sunday. The trough will weaken
and dissipate early next week as high pressure builds in from the
northeast.

Hawaiian waters within 40 nautical miles including the channels-

.REST OF TODAY...East southeast winds 10 to 15 knots. Seas 3 to
5 feet. Wave Detail: East 4 feet at 7 seconds and north northwest
4 feet at 10 seconds. Heavy showers likely with a chance of
thunderstorms.
.TONIGHT...East southeast winds 10 to 15 knots. Seas 4 to 6 feet.
Wave Detail: North northwest 4 feet at 9 seconds and east 3 feet
at 7 seconds. Scattered showers with a chance of thunderstorms.
.SATURDAY AND SATURDAY NIGHT...East winds 10 to 15 knots. Seas 3
to 5 feet. Wave Detail: North northwest 4 feet at 9 seconds and
east 3 feet at 7 seconds. Scattered showers.
.SUNDAY...East winds 15 to 20 knots. Seas 3 to 5 feet. Isolated
showers.
.SUNDAY NIGHT AND MONDAY...East winds 10 to 15 knots. Seas 4 to 5
feet. Isolated showers.
.TUESDAY...For Kauai, east southeast winds around 10 knots,
becoming variable less than 10 knots. Elsewhere, east southeast
winds 10 to 15 knots. Seas 3 to 5 feet. Isolated showers.

Winds and seas higher in and near tstms.
